Presentation of the Fifth Edition of the Festival
Jazz in Noyon 2025 aims to promote jazz culture throughout its region, and since 2025 has been committed to actively supporting gender equality in jazz. The festival integrates initiatives into its events that highlight, give voice to, and spark discussions about jazz women and the role of women in jazz.
Founded in 2020, the Paris-Noyon Jazz Festival has quickly established itself as a key cultural actor in the Oise region. Starting with innovative streaming concerts during the Covid-19 crisis, the association now organizes year-round jazz events, culminating in an annual October festival. Since its creation, nearly 6,000 spectators have attended, and the festival has reached over 75,000 people through digital media.
In 2025, Jazz in Noyon takes on a new challenge: championing gender equality in jazz. Under the patronage of Anne Pacéo, a leading musician committed to women and transgender representation in music, the festival is positioning itself as France’s pioneering jazz and blues festival dedicated to women’s rights. By programming female jazz instrumentalists, hosting debates, conferences, and collaborations with feminist associations, Jazz in Noyon is shaping a bold and inclusive future for jazz.
